> There have been a number of issues where the R bindings' multithreading has been implicated in unstable behavior (ARROW-7844 for example). In ARROW-8375 I disabled {{use_threads}} in the Windows tests, and it appeared that the mysterious Windows segfaults stopped. We should fix whatever the underlying issues are.
